Compare access routes
| Harness | Routes presented by Rudr | Availability notes |
|---|---|---|
| Claude Code | Claude subscription, Anthropic API, Foundry | External CLI; compatible version and route required |
| Codex | ChatGPT subscription, OpenAI API, Foundry | External CLI; shared CLI sign-in |
| Grok Build | Grok Build subscription, xAI API key | External login or app-visible environment key |
| OpenCode | OpenCode-owned provider access, OpenAI API, Anthropic API, Foundry | Provider-specific connection and model discovery |
| Cursor | Cursor account, Cursor API key | External CLI; account setup includes a usage connection |
| Muse Code | Meta Model API key | Upstream installation evidence remains unavailable |
| Rudr Code | Configured direct API connections | Built-in pre-alpha harness |
An access route selects the credentials and billing account. It does not establish universal model entitlement or equal capabilities across harnesses.
Set up and choose a default
- Open Settings → Code Harnesses.
- Select a harness and complete its provider guide. Verify installation, authentication, readiness, and models separately.
- Use the harness visibility menu to keep the integrations you use available. Rudr prevents disabling every harness; hiding one also prevents its runs.
- Choose the default harness for new sessions, then Save settings.
- In a new Code composer, confirm the actual selected harness and model before sending.
Changing a default does not rewrite existing sessions. Existing-session continuation is restricted to the supported Claude Code/Codex pair and must happen between runs.
